As that genial weirdo up there-- Flaming Lips frontman Wayne Coyne, as you know-- noted, his Lips will offer up a "mega deluxe Christmas on Mars package" through their webstore for a limited time. In addition to the DVD of the long-awaited film and a CD of its score, those who opt for the fancy package will receive a popcorn box with "real Flaming Lips popcorn stuffed inside of it," an "Eat Your Own Spaceship" bumper sticker, a replica of the tickets from the screenings of the film earlier this year, trading cards of the band's members, and a t-shirt. The first 1,000 such sets will get their popcorn box autographed by the band, and packaged at random in ten of those initial 1,000 will be a golden ticket that will get you VIP admission to the band's New Year's Eve gig in Oklahoma City. And with that, I believe we now have our dictionary definition of "mega deluxe".
In addition to the standard and mega deluxe editions of Christmas on Mars, there's also a vinyl version coming our way. In addition to the film, you'll get the score on a Martian green LP, plus a white 7" sporting some seasonally-appropriate selections and the band's take on Spacemen 3's "Lord Can You Hear Me" (later recorded by Spiritualized as well). All incarnations of Christmas on Mars are due November 11 from Warner Bros.
In other news, the Lips led their March of 1,000 Flaming Skeletons through the streets of Oklahoma City over the weekend, and, naturally, it was amazing. The band also interpreted NBC's tri-chime theme for a forthcoming series of promos. And they're apparently playing a hometown show on New Year's Eve, if that silly bearded fellow up there is to be believed.
Christmas on Mars vinyl edition bonus 7":
A1 Silent Night
A2 Lord Can You Hear Me
B1 It's Christmas Time Again
